Wes Wood is a racing driver who last raced in International GT. Wood has recorded 2 wins and 3 podiums from 3 starts.[1]

A Racer Rating of 1,958 ranks Wood 5900th of 15,530 indexed drivers, on an Elo scale where the strongest reach the low five figures. It is built from every indexed race in the driver's file, decayed for time since their last race.

Wes Wood competed in International GT during 2024, his sole season on record. He started three races and finished on the podium in all three; he won twice. His average finishing position across those starts was first place overall. He has since retired from racing.[1]

Wood raced primarily against Richard Manus, whom he beat in all three of their shared races, and Ross Poole, an FIA Bronze graded driver and one-time champion, whom he outfinished twice. He also finished ahead of Casey Carden, an FIA Bronze graded professional, in their single meeting. These results place Wood among the stronger performers in a moderately skilled International GT field that draws largely ungraded amateurs and gentleman drivers alongside a minority of professionals; his Racer Rating of 1,958 reflects his limited sample but his consistent performance within it.
